About the Principal–AI Strategy Role

Keystone is a premier economics, technology, and strategy consulting firm built to help companies lead through transformation. As breakthrough innovations reshape industries, redefine competition and change our society, complex and highly competitive ecosystems emerge. Keystone advises technology leaders, Fortune 100 companies, their legal counsel, and governments on business, economic, litigation, and regulatory strategy in relation to these innovations and competitive ecosystems.

We operate globally from offices in New York City, Boston, San Francisco, Seattle, London, Dubai, and Washington, D.C.

Key Responsibilities Lead AI Strategy and Transformation Engagements
  • Lead senior client engagements focused on AI strategy, generative AI adoption, agentic workflows, digital transformation, and operating model redesign.
  • Identify high-impact AI use cases across business functions, workflows, products, and decision systems.
  • Translate ambiguous executive priorities into clear workplans, hypotheses, analyses, solution concepts, and implementation roadmaps.
  • Define the business case, value pools, ROI logic, risks, and organizational requirements for AI-enabled transformation.
  • Advise senior executives on how AI can reshape cost structures, revenue opportunities, productivity, customer experience, decision-making, and competitive positioning.
Build, Prototype, and Deliver Practical AI Solutions
  • Move beyond strategy decks into prototypes, pilots, workflow redesign, and implementation‑ready concepts.
  • Partner with technical teams to shape solutions involving LLMs, AI agents, data pipelines, cloud infrastructure, APIs, analytics platforms, and enterprise software ecosystems.
  • Help clients evaluate, select, and deploy AI tools in ways that are practical, secure, measurable, and aligned to business goals.
  • Design human‑in‑the‑loop processes, governance structures, quality‑control mechanisms, and adoption plans for AI‑enabled workflows.
  • Deliver tangible early value while building toward scalable, enterprise‑ready AI capabilities.
Drive Client Leadership and Commercial Impact
  • Own senior client relationships, including C‑suite and executive stakeholders.
  • Lead multi‑disciplinary teams across strategy, analytics, technology, product, economics, and operations.
  • Develop client‑ready narratives that synthesize complex technical, analytical, and strategic findings into clear recommendations.
  • Contribute to business development, proposals, thought leadership, and new AI strategy offerings.
  • Help define Keystone’s AI‑native consulting model and challenge traditional consulting delivery approaches.
What You’ll Bring Required
  • 10+ years of experience in strategy consulting, AI strategy, technology strategy, digital transformation, product strategy, enterprise transformation, analytics, or a related field.
  • Demonstrated experience advising senior executives on complex business, technology, or transformation questions.
  • Proven ability to identify, prioritize, and deliver high‑impact AI or technology‑enabled use cases.
  • Strong understanding of modern technology architecture, including cloud infrastructure, data pipelines, LLM integration, APIs, and enterprise software ecosystems.
  • Hands‑on comfort with AI tools, generative AI systems, AI agents, workflow automation, or analytics platforms.
  • Track record of acting as a builder, not just an advisor — including prototyping, piloting, implementing, or operationalizing technology‑enabled solutions.
  • Strong structured problem‑solving, analytical rigor, and ability to operate in ambiguous, high‑stakes environments.
  • Excellent communication and executive presentation skills, with the ability to translate technical complexity into business implications.
  • Experience leading teams, managing client relationships, and owning engagement delivery from scoping through execution.
  • Commercial orientation, including experience supporting business development, proposal development, account growth, or practice‑building.
